A GEORGE II SILVER MUG
by Robert Albin Cox, London 1754, of baluster form, the scroll-form handle with a leaf-form thumbpiece, chased with scrolls and flowers, engraved with a monogram, raised on a spreading circular foot. 10.5cm high, 7.4 troy ounces
The marks are reasonably clear. There is a patch to the rim. The mug stands firmly on the foot.
